Help with 700 r4 leak, experts needed
I have read a bunch of stuff, but my new pan keeps leaking from the front pass corner. Does anyone have an idea where it could be coming from. Is there something I can try tightening while on the car.
I replaced gasket 2x and same look to the leak. Keep in mind my new bolts are 1/4 inch longer for the pan, I wonder if it may be hitting the trans before tight. Going back in later today. I finally did the dipstick tube seal from the top and still have this leak. It leaks after sitting overnight.
One other thing when I had the cover off ,not alot of oil mabey a couple of drops.THX
(I include a ref pic)

Just wanted to add the solution/problem to help someone else. 4 bolts were to long, and the front 2 are stripped. So I will heli or see if a larger bolt will fit.
It was error on my part mostly. Nice pan but I didn't realize the depths of the threads in a few places(4) on the 700 r4.
